Clarinet, Tenor Saxaphone

Kim Cusack's love for Dixieland Jazz began with his long relationship with the Salty Dogs Jazz Band, with whom he was the principal clarinetist. For years Kim has been the clarinetist with James Dapogny's Chicago Jazz Band, noted for their appearances on Garrison Keillor's "A Prairie Home Companion" radio show, and at other prestigious venues including performances at the Smithsonian in Washington, DC. Kim has been featured on over 40 recordings, appeared at jazz festivals throughout the US and Alaska, and has worked with jazz legends including Georg Brunis, Wild Bill Davison, Turk Murphy and Gene Mayl's Dixieland Rhythm Kings.
